Methadone Treatment: Experiment and Experience
Journal of Psychoactive Drugs, 1991The relationship between public policy and scientific investigation is explored by a review of the experience with methadone maintenance treatment for narcotic addiction. The implementation of a widespread treatment effort in Hong Kong in the 1970s is contrasted with recent policies in regard to methadone treatment expansion in the United States.

The experience of no experience Elevator UX and the role of unconscious experience
Proceedings of International Conference on Making Sense of Converging Media, 2013Elevators are designed to facilitate the smooth and efficient transportation of people from one architectural floor to the next. If they work well, people should not think about the journey at all. Instead, their concentration should remain focused on the activity they were engaged in before entering the elevator usage interaction.
